摘要: 在Apache服务器的前提下利用.htacess文件来防盗链的原理是通过检查图片或文件请求头信息中的Referer属性(也就是请求的来源),判断它是否属于你所规定的合法的请求来源,从而实现让合法来源能够获得请求的图片或文件、不合法的请求被转向到另一个指定的链接(通常是盗链提示的图片,并且尽量控制该文件大小从而降低流量损耗)。 具体的做法是在.htacess文件中添加类似以下几行的代RewriteEngine onRewriteCond %{HTTP_REFERER} !^$ [NC]RewriteCond %{HTTP_REFERER} !purplesecond.com [NC]Rew... 阅读全文
posted @ 2012-01-19 22:13 JulianHere 阅读(344) 评论(0) 推荐(0) 编辑
摘要: 转自 http://blogsdiy.org/2007-04/prevent-hotlinking/相信很多朋友都曾遇到过网站内文件特别是图片被盗链的情况。所谓盗链,是指对方网站直接链接您网站上的文件,而不是将其置于自己的服务器上,一般而 言,盗链的对象大多为较耗带宽的大体积文件,如图片、视频等,从某种意义上说,这事实上造成了让您为其访问流量买单:不仅您的服务器带宽被无任何回报地占 用,而且,往往会在很大程序上影响您网站的访问速度。当然,从严格的道德与法律角度讲,对方网站就算不盗链,就算将文件拷贝到其自己的服务器使用,也应首先征得您的许可。不过,在Internet世界 里破坏规则往往是不必付出 阅读全文
posted @ 2012-01-19 20:18 JulianHere 阅读(349) 评论(0) 推荐(0) 编辑